windows – Hyper-V vss-writer没有制作当前副本

我正在使用diskhadow来备份 Windows 2008服务器上的实时Hyper-V计算机.

备份包含3个脚本,第一个将创建卷影副本并公开它们,第二个使用robocopy将它们复制到远程位置,第三个脚本再次显示卷影副本.

第一个脚本 – 正确运行但未能按预期执行的脚本:

# DiskShadow script file to backup VM from a Hyper-V host
# First,delete any shadow copies of the drives. System Drives needs to be included.
Delete Shadows volume C:
Delete Shadows volume D:
Delete Shadows volume E:

#Ensure that shadow copies will persist after DiskShadow has run
set context persistent

# make sure the path already exists
set verbose on
begin backup
add volume D: alias VirtualDisk
add volume C: alias SystemDrive

# verify the "Microsoft Hyper-V VSS Writer" writer will be included in the snapshot
# NOTE: The writer GUID is exclusive for this install/machine,must be changed on other machines!
writer verify {66841cd4-6ded-4f4b-8f17-fd23f8ddc3de}
create
end backup

# Backup is exposed as drive X: make sure your drive letter X is not in use
Expose %VirtualDisk% X:
Exit

接下来只是一个机器人,然后是一个未曝光.

现在,当我运行上面的脚本时,我没有得到任何错误,除了“BITS”编写器已被排除,因为它没有包含任何组件.没关系,因为我真的只需要Hyper-V编写器.我还仔细检查了作者的GUID,这是正确的.

在Hyper-V编写器变为活动状态期间,客户机上将发生以下两件事:

> Debian / Linux机器将进入保存状态并在完成后恢复,一切正常.
> Windows客户将“创建vss snapshop-sets”或类似的东西.

然后X:暴露,我可以复制.vhd文件.

问题是,由于某种原因,我得到的VHD文件似乎是旧版本,它们错过了实际机器上的文件,用户和更新.

我也尝试手动将机器放入保存的状态,但没有改变结果.
我希望这里有人知道如何解决这个问题.

我发现这已经很久没有得到解答,所以我假设没有解决方案或者VSS代理有问题.

我将为您提供另一种可能有用的解决方案,而不是使用脚本.我的朋友一直在告诉我这个免费的漂亮工具,专门用于从Windows备份Hyper-V客户机,我建议你使用它,看看它是否能让你获得更好的功能,你现在正在使用它.

http://www.veeam.com/virtual-machine-backup-solution-free.html?ad=menu

谢谢,

相关文章

Hyper-V上运行的Linux虚拟机验证是否安装了集成服务 ps aux|...
目录虚拟化介绍虚拟化厂商介绍微软虚拟化发展历程Hyper-v 3....
最近有win10系统用户在开启Hyper-V功能的时候发现无法启动...
Win10系统中的Hyper-V虚拟机组件可以让用户很方便的创建虚拟...
在Win10中使用Hyper-V来创建虚拟机很方便,下面小编就把Hype...
大家都知道Win10家庭版、中文版、普通版和专业版相比是缺少很...